Set on the outskirts of the village of Curetta in the heart of the beautiful Tenna Valley, Castel Clementino was completely renovated in 2005, a part of which incorporates the 16th century hilltop fort of Paese Vecchio. It commands spectacular 360o views from the Adriatic coast to the Sibillini Mountains and north to the hilltop towns of Monte San Martino and Penna San Giovanni. The property has been restored to a very high standard and includes an infinity pool and national size tennis court. Downstairs, open plan in design, includes a large living area with french doors which open on to a large patio with large covered pergola. The living room leads to a good sized dining room and on to the newly fitted kitchen. There is also a separate sitting room/bedroom 5 and a cloakroom with WC. Upstairs there are 2 master bedrooms with en-suite facilities, 2 twin bedrooms and a house bathroom.

Outside
Outside of the lounge there is a large covered pergola offering excellent shade leading to a tiled patio area. Patio area is well equipped for al fresco dining, sun bathing and private infinity pool, 10x5 metres with diving board. The area around the pool is landscaped with a brick Barbeque and leads down to the private national sized tennis court which has magnificent views. The grounds include an olive grove, a wild grassy area suitable for ball games and a wild woodland grove featuring an abundance of wild flowers and bushes.

Distances
Local towns to visit are Servigliano (5 minute drive),Monte san Martino (10 mins), Santa Vittoria in Mateno (10 mins), Amandola (30 mins), Sarnano (40 mins), Fermo (40 mins), Ascoli Piceno (60 mins) and Macerata the home of the Sferisterio Roman Amphitheatre with world renowned opera (60 mins).
Roman Amphitheatre at Falerone (15 mins), Urbisaglia - Roman town of Urbs Salvia (35mins,)Fiastra Abbey (40 mins),
San Ginesio - lovely medieval town (30 mins).
Further details
There is a small supermarket a 2 minutes drive away in Curetta which provides the essentials but there are several well stocked larger supermarkets between 10 and 25 minutes drive away. The property is on the edge of the wonderful Sibillini National Park which offers spectacular views along its path. The Piano Grande/Castelucchia is a 90 minute drive, Montemonaco/Lago di Pilato a 45 minute drive and Fiastra Lake with wonderful swimming, canoeing, fishing, pedaloes etc. a 60 minute drive.
